2017-04-24 1 views
0

個々のインデックスからデータを取得することに成功しましたが、3つのインデックスからデータを取得する必要があります.3つのインデックスは異なるタイプの(Student, Employee, School)です。 1つのクエリトリガで、私は3つのすべてのインデックスからデータを取得することができます。弾性検索で3つの異なるインデックスからデータを取得しますか?

+0

各インデックスには1つのタイプまたは複数のインデックスしかありませんか? –

+0

それぞれのインデックスは1種類しかありません –

答えて

3

におけるESあなたは、インデックスごとに1種類を持っている場合は、あなたの場合はURL

POST /gb,us/user,tweet/_search 
{ 
//YOur query 
} 

で、それはによるJavaでは

POST /Student,Employee,School/_search 

詳細情報here

ことができることを指定することができますthisあなたはこのようなsmthを持っている必要があります

QueryBuilders.indicesQuery(queryBuilder, "product-a", "product-b"); 
+0

タイです。私は、私はJava APIを探していたことを忘れていました:) –

+0

メソッドがインデックスを設定する必要があります:) –

+0

@AbhishekEkaanth librarryは使用していますか? –

関連する問題